系统组成及硬件流程图
极向场变流器主电路采用三相桥式同相逆并联整流电路,变压器的输出为2个绕组输出,分别为A1、B1、C1,A2、B2、C2,A1与A2的相位差为180°,所以对应每个整流器的相同位置的晶闸管得移相脉冲因此也因相应的相差180°相位。对于每一台整流器,都设有alpha控制器一块,所以只要分析其中一台整流器。
3路同步变压器的线电压,经过光耦和比较器处理成方波,再经过阻容滤波和施密特触发器,成为同步脉冲信号。Alpha信号由控制室发出,范围是15o~150o,0v表示150o,,5v表示15o,而DSP的AD模块电压范围为0~3.3,加一个运放,即0v对应150o,3.3v对应15o。
图1:结构原理图
3 DSP控制原理及软件设计
3.1 DSP控制原理
所选DSP芯片为TMS320LF2407,这是一款由TI公司研制的性价比较高的DSP芯片。其供电电压为3.3V。有四个定时器,其中T1和T3可用于全比较器调制PWM波,EVA和EVB各有三个捕获单元。用六个捕获单元检测六个同步过零信号,同步信号到来时,相应捕获产生中断,启动定时器, ADC采α角,然后由定时器产生触发脉冲。极向场变流电路Alpha角范围为15o ~150o,DSP输入电压范围为0v~3.3v,其所对应的线性关系为Alpha=-135/3.3*u+150。由于2407仅有四个定时器,所以在本文的设计中,ab相与ba相的触发脉冲是基于T1产生的,ab过零时所对应的触发脉冲引脚为PWM1,ba过零时所对应触发脉冲引脚为PWM3;ac相与ca相的触发脉冲是基于T3产生的,ac过零时所对应触发脉冲引脚为PWM7,ca过零时所对应触发脉冲引脚为PWM9;这四相的触发脉冲是由全比较器产生的;bc相的触发脉冲是基于T2产生的,所对应引脚为T2PWM;cb相的触发脉冲是基于T4产生的,所对应引脚为T4PWM;这两相的触发脉冲是由定时器自带的比较输出产生的。原理如下图:T3与T1的原理相同,T4与T2的原理相同。由于ab与ba,ac与ca相差180°,所以T1与T3完全可以实现其Alpha角在15o ~150o范围内的控制。
图2:触发脉冲产生原理图
3.2 软件流程
当捕获单元检测到同步信号时,产生捕获中断,进入捕获中断,启动定时器,开始计数;复位ADC,启动ADC去采Alpha的值,所采的值为电平信号(u),所对应的数字值(D)为:D=1023×u/3.3,根据所设定的定时器的预定标系和系统时钟来计算Alpha所对应的计数值,将计数值载入全比较寄存器CMPRx(T1、T3)或者比较寄存器TxCMPR(T2、T4),根据所需要的脉冲宽度,加上一个计数值载入周期寄存器TxPR。设置周期中断,周期产生中断时,使定时器停止计数,相应的,也停止比较输出脉冲。
软件流程图如下:
图3:软件流程图
4实验结果
极向场电源变流器晶闸管触发方式采取的是双窄脉冲触发,所以在第二个晶闸管导通时,要补给前一个管子一个触发脉冲,此时,只需连接方式上稍加改变就可以实现,根据晶闸管导通的顺序,将PWM7接到PWM1,T2PWM接到PWM7,PWM3接到T2PWM,PWM9接到PWM3,T4PWM接到PWM9,PWM1接到T4PWM;这样便可以实现晶闸管的双窄脉冲触发。